The Democratic Alliance Women’s Network (DAWN) in KwaZulu-Natal is calling for justice to prevail after a 7-year-old girl was allegedly raped by her father, who is also a public representative, in the Ematimatolo area on the night of 16 March 2023.
Today we attended the accused father’s appearance at the Greytown Magistrates Court to offer support to the victim, the case has been postponed to 08 August 2023 and he will remain in custody.
According to reports, the said man was a candidate for a by-election in Ward 2 of uMvoti and this was not his first rape case.
It is appalling that public representatives who are trusted to look after their communities, blatantly engage in such heinous crimes. The DA is therefore calling for the justice system to ensure that justice is served and that the girl gets the social support that she needs.
Violence against women and children should never be tolerated.
Issued by Councillor Remona Mckenzie - DAWN KZN Chairperson
